aboutsummaryrefslogtreecommitdiffstats
path: root/packet-isup.c
AgeCommit message (Collapse)AuthorFilesLines
2004-04-03From Chernishov Yury Don't destroy SIP dissector entrys in info column for ↵Anders Broman1-2/+2
application/isup svn path=/trunk/; revision=10549
2004-04-02Get rid of an extra "=" at the end of the file.Guy Harris1-2/+1
svn path=/trunk/; revision=10539
2004-04-01Fix a copy paste errorAnders Broman1-7/+7
svn path=/trunk/; revision=10537
2004-03-31Get rid of CR's.Guy Harris1-6348/+6348
svn path=/trunk/; revision=10535
2004-03-31Add dissection of user to user indicators parameter, Split some lines and ↵Anders Broman1-6252/+6348
some white space changes svn path=/trunk/; revision=10532
2004-03-22Handle null RADIUS attribute information without crashing. Found byGerald Combs1-2/+2
Jonathan Heusser. svn path=/trunk/; revision=10434
2004-03-18From Tomas Kukosa:Guy Harris1-4/+7
improve the Info column text for reassembled messages; register subdissectors for dissecting Q.931 IEs and make the ISUP dissector call the codeset 0 IE subdissector through a handle. svn path=/trunk/; revision=10400
2004-03-06From Anders Broman:Guy Harris1-331/+2
use the packet-e164.c country code and international network value_string tables; provide a bit mask for Q.850 cause code values. svn path=/trunk/; revision=10329
2004-03-06Don't fetch the IWFA into a buffer, just use "proto_tree_add_item()" -Guy Harris1-9/+7
that way, we don't have to worry about overflowing the buffer. Thanks to Stefan Esser for reporting that vulnerability. Fix up the indentation and blurb for the IWFA IPv6 Address item. svn path=/trunk/; revision=10326
2004-03-05From Anders Broman: add a dissector for E.164 numbers, and use it in theGuy Harris1-2/+24
ISUP dissector, to allow filtering on E.164 numbers. svn path=/trunk/; revision=10314
2004-02-29From Jeff Morriss:Guy Harris1-2/+22
support the ISUP CIC as a circuit ID; add a preference option to control whether to put the CIC into the Info column or not. svn path=/trunk/; revision=10265
2004-02-09From Anders Broman: fix the decoding of BAT ASE elements with more thanGuy Harris1-13/+22
one octet. svn path=/trunk/; revision=10018
2004-01-20From Anders Broman:Olivier Biot1-2/+2
Append "/ISUP(ITU)" to the protocol column. svn path=/trunk/; revision=9752
2004-01-18From Anders Broman: fix some string output (and split some lines).Guy Harris1-17/+46
svn path=/trunk/; revision=9710
2004-01-15Put in a space where it belongs.Guy Harris1-2/+2
svn path=/trunk/; revision=9669
2004-01-15From Anders Broman: dissect access transport, user teleservice info,Guy Harris1-14/+102
user service infor prime, and echo control information parameters. svn path=/trunk/; revision=9668
2004-01-13From Anders Broman: dissect message compatibility information parameter.Guy Harris1-5/+52
svn path=/trunk/; revision=9663
2004-01-13In at least one capture, the User teleservices parameter length is 2,Guy Harris1-4/+4
not 3; change the value, and use the length of the parameter tvbuff when constructing an item for that parameter. svn path=/trunk/; revision=9662
2004-01-13From Anders Broman:Guy Harris1-2/+13
handle the case where the address presentation restricted indicator in a location number parameter indicates the address isn't available; register as "application/isup", not "application/ISUP", as dissectors that use the media_type dissector table convert the media type to lower case, under the assumption that dissectors register all-lower-case media types, to make the match case-insensitive. svn path=/trunk/; revision=9661
2004-01-13From Anders Broman: dissect media type application/ISUP as ISUP.Guy Harris1-1/+40
svn path=/trunk/; revision=9652
2003-12-12From Michael Lum:Guy Harris1-4/+14
Fix point code display. Add taps for ANSI MAP and ISUP statistics. svn path=/trunk/; revision=9247
2003-12-10From Anders Broman: add CIC to Info column.Guy Harris1-5/+5
svn path=/trunk/; revision=9231
2003-12-05Subdissectors must be called regardless of whether a protocol tree isGuy Harris1-9/+9
being built. svn path=/trunk/; revision=9175
2003-12-04Add {0, NULL} to the isup_Pass_on_not_possible_indicator_vals andGilbert Ramirez1-1/+3
ISUP_Broadband_narrowband_interworking_indicator_vals value_string arrays. svn path=/trunk/; revision=9164
2003-11-24From Anders Broman: fix dissection of GRS/GRA messages.Guy Harris1-3/+3
svn path=/trunk/; revision=9070
2003-11-13Require that field names contain only alphanumerics, "-", "_", and ".".Guy Harris1-2/+2
Fix the names that contained other characters. svn path=/trunk/; revision=8959
2003-10-20From Anders Broman:Guy Harris1-89/+237
added decoding of Element IWFA(NSAP address) in IANA ICP format; fixed decoding of CODEC LIST. svn path=/trunk/; revision=8737
2003-10-14From Jeff Morriss: note in the Protocol column that we're assuming theGuy Harris1-2/+2
ITU dialect of ISUP. svn path=/trunk/; revision=8696
2003-10-10Fix a typo.Guy Harris1-2/+2
svn path=/trunk/; revision=8662
2003-10-07From Anders Broman:Guy Harris1-30/+543
change some variable names to conform to abbreviations used in the specs; added+dissection of some more BAT ASE elements; fixed some minor bugs. svn path=/trunk/; revision=8641
2003-10-06When registering a field, make sure its ID is -1 or 0 - if it's not,Guy Harris1-7/+2
that probably means you've registered two fields with the same field ID variable, which is an error. Fix the bugs doing so found. svn path=/trunk/; revision=8629
2003-10-06From packet steve: get rid of some duplicate field definitions (someGuy Harris1-6/+1
aren't exactly duplicates, but they both set the same hf_ variable). svn path=/trunk/; revision=8621
2003-10-03From Anders Broman:Guy Harris1-21/+169
fix some cut and paste errors in "upgraded parameter" routine; more BICC work. svn path=/trunk/; revision=8601
2003-09-29Clean up a bunch of length processing - use the reported length ratherGuy Harris1-69/+59
than the captured length, and fix up some other stuff. svn path=/trunk/; revision=8572
2003-09-29From Michael Lum: fix some val_to_str calls to have a non-null formatGuy Harris1-3/+3
string for unknown values. svn path=/trunk/; revision=8571
2003-09-27From Anders Broman: further dissect APM messages containing BICC stuff,Guy Harris1-28/+631
and fix a bug in the "upgraded parameter code". svn path=/trunk/; revision=8557
2003-09-11From Anders Broman: add support for BICC dissection.Guy Harris1-53/+329
Change his e-mail address. svn path=/trunk/; revision=8454
2003-06-26From Anders Broman: don't use a bitmask for the CIC filter, the valueGuy Harris1-2/+2
has already had the bits extracted. svn path=/trunk/; revision=7938
2003-06-25From Anders Broman: dissect the "parameter compatibility" parameter.Guy Harris1-3/+105
svn path=/trunk/; revision=7925
2003-04-22- get rid of col_set_fence: it will be called in packet-sctp.c only.Michael Tüxen1-4/+2
- replace DATA1 by DATA in packet-m3ua.c (typo) svn path=/trunk/; revision=7529
2003-04-19- add better INFO column handling using col_set_fence.Michael Tüxen1-3/+3
- change my e-mail. svn path=/trunk/; revision=7502
2003-04-14From Anders Broman: dissect user-to-user IEs in ISUP messages as Q.931Guy Harris1-1/+3
UU IE's. svn path=/trunk/; revision=7456
2003-04-11From Jeff Morriss: rather than re-initializing the Info column with eachGuy Harris1-6/+53
PDU, just append the message type acronym to the column, so you can see the message types for all the messages in the frame. svn path=/trunk/; revision=7439
2003-04-10From Anders Broman: decode ISUP element User service info as Q.931Guy Harris1-2/+5
Bearer capability. svn path=/trunk/; revision=7437
2003-03-12From Anders Broman: put the message type in the Info column regardlessGuy Harris1-6/+10
of whether a protocol tree is being built or not. svn path=/trunk/; revision=7347
2003-02-28"packet-isup.c" doesn't appear to need to include "packet-ip.h", soGuy Harris1-3/+99
don't do so. Pick up Anders Broman's table of Q.850 cause values, and his change to use "dissect_q931_cause_ie()" for cause indicators - but do it by modifying the Q.931 dissector's "dissect_q931_cause_ie()" to take, as an argument, the header field to use for the cause value, and export that routine and have the ISUP dissector call it, rather than by duplicating the cause IE dissector. svn path=/trunk/; revision=7225
2002-08-28Removed trailing whitespaces from .h and .c files using theJörg Mayer1-459/+459
winapi_cleanup tool written by Patrik Stridvall for the wine project. svn path=/trunk/; revision=6117
2002-08-02Replace the types from sys/types.h and netinet/in.h by their glib.hJörg Mayer1-9/+1
equivalents for the toplevel directory. The removal of winsock2.h will hopefully not cause any problems under MSVC++, as those files using struct timeval still include wtap.h, which still includes winsock2.h. svn path=/trunk/; revision=5932
2002-07-17From Joerg Mayer:Guy Harris1-5/+1
dftest.c: Remove #if-0-ed includes packet-ieee80211.c, packet-wtls.c, packet-afp.c, packet-wsp.c, packet-wtp.c, ethereal_gen.py: Remove redundant include varargs (already in snprintf.h, and required only for snprintf.h) Remove unused include of snprintf.h from files not using "snprintf()". svn path=/trunk/; revision=5889
2002-05-02Make all routines not used outside this module static.Guy Harris1-159/+164
Get rid of some unused arguments. Pass the tree argument, not the item argument, to "proto_tree_add" routines. svn path=/trunk/; revision=5356